Aquarium Volume Calculator Guide: Litres, Gallons and Filter Size
If you want the short answer, tank litres matter because they drive almost every other aquarium buying decision, heater size, filter flow, stocking level and water treatment dose.
The catch is a lot of people guess their tank size, then buy accessories that are either underpowered or overkill.

Worked example
A tank that is 90cm long, 45cm wide and 45cm high holds about 182 litres before you account for substrate, decor and real fill level.
